Qt 4.5!
QWebkit has now updated editing features, making it into the rich text editor
we want. We can do the following:
1.: Add an selection option which editor you want: Katepart for plain text
reply (for people like the author of comment 15), QWebkit+Katepart for
perfectionist’s HTML reply (like thunderbird) or only QWebkit for HTML reply of
those not able or willing to code HTML (like gmail).
2.: If option 1 is set, the reply will be the classic “> cited message
[lienebreak] your plain text message”
3.: If option 2 is set, the reply-window will have 2 Tabs: [Rich text] (using
QWebkit) and [HTML source] (using Katepart).
The cited message (=the innerHTML of the body of the message you reply to)
will be wrapped into a <blockquote class="old-mail"> tag styled to have a
colored (or grey) border on the left (right for arabic & co).
When you switch to the [HTML source] tab, the innerHTML of the <body> of
your mail will be available for direct edit.
When you swich back to the [Rich text] tab, the innerHTML of the <body>
will be updated.
piece of cake
